DATA ENGINEER

Open 25d

Summary

Designs and maintains data pipelines for real-time sensor data from marine automation systems like Dynamic Positioning and mooring winches, ensuring reliability and safety-critical analytics.

Role Overview

· Tiancheng Electrical MarineEquipment is seeking a specialized Data Engineer to build the datainfrastructure required for our advanced marine systems, including DynamicPositioning (DP) systems and Automated Mooring Winch arrays.

· You will be responsible for theend-to-end lifecycle of high-frequency sensor and operational data, ensuringthat real-time performance metrics from marine equipment are effectivelycaptured, processed, and analyzed.

· Your work will directlycontribute to the reliability and efficiency of our marine automation andvessel control technologies.

Technical Responsibilities

· DP & Winch SystemIntegration: Develop data pipelines to ingest real-time telemetry data (e.g.,tension, torque, thruster feedback, positioning data) from PLC/SCADA systemsused in DP and mooring operations.

· Operational Data Engineering:Architect storage solutions for time-series data to facilitate advancedanalytics, predictive maintenance, and condition monitoring of critical mooringand propulsion hardware.

· System Interoperability: Buildrobust API interfaces between vessel-side control systems and centralizedshoreside monitoring platforms to enable remote vessel diagnostics.

· Data Quality for Marine Safety:Implement rigorous validation frameworks for sensor-derived data to ensureaccuracy in mission-critical applications such as station-keeping and tensioncontrol.

· Analytical Dashboards &Reporting: Partner with marine engineers to design automated reports on winchperformance, DP operational logs, and equipment duty cycles.

· Advanced Automation: Utilizemachine learning or signal processing techniques to identify performance trendsor failure patterns in electro-hydraulic winch systems.

· Infrastructure & Cloud Ops:Maintain high-availability data infrastructure capable of handling largevolumes of streaming sensor data from multi-vessel fleets.

Required Technical Skills

· Core Languages: Proficiency inPython and SQL (specifically for time-series databases).

· Time-Series Data: Experiencewith databases suited for sensor data (e.g., InfluxDB, TimescaleDB, orIoT-specific data stores).

· Connectivity & Protocols:Familiarity with industrial communication protocols (e.g., Modbus, OPC UA,MQTT) commonly used in marine automation.

· Data Processing: Experiencewith stream processing frameworks (e.g., Apache Kafka, Flink) to handlehigh-frequency sensor streams.

· Data Warehousing: Knowledge ofcloud-based warehousing (e.g., AWS IoT Core, Azure IoT Hub, Snowflake).

· DevOps & Security:Implementation of secure data transmission and deployment practices inalignment with maritime cyber-security standards.

Professional Qualifications

· Education: Degree in ComputerScience, Data Engineering, or Electrical/Marine Engineering with a strong focuson data/software.

· Experience: 3+ years in DataEngineering, ideally with exposure to industrial IoT, OT (OperationalTechnology), or marine engineering systems.

· Domain Knowledge: Priorexperience or deep interest in marine equipment, DP systems, or offshore deckmachinery.

· Soft Skills: Strongcross-departmental collaboration skills, with the ability to communicatetechnical data requirements to marine and electrical engineers.
